Some Free Christmas Events Around Winnipeg

There are quite a few free Christmas events happening around Winnipeg in the next couple of weeks.  One of them is the Winnipeg Art Gallery's tree trimming party this Sunday, December 1st.
 
 


On Wednesday, December 4th, the Grace Hospital here in St. James will light their tree, have a choir sing, Santa, cookie decorating, and end with fireworks.


On Saturday, December 7th, it is Family Day at the Festival of Trees and Lights downtown at the Manitoba Hydro Gallery, 360 Portage Avenue,  where there will be entertainment throughout the day, Royal Winnipeg Ballet dancers in costumes, and horse drawn carriage rides between 1:30 and 4:30 pm.  For more info and a schedule of performers, check their website here.

Remember also that Saturday, December 7th is Christmas Open House at the Legislative Building, and we will be there from 1:00 to 3:00.  This is a great chance to walk through the building, meet some provincial government ministers, and eat Christmas treats.  See you there!
